What made you choose Media-Saturn?
One of my fellow students was studying at the University of Applied Sciences Ingolstadt in cooperation with Media-Saturn. Everything he told me about his internships at Media-Saturn sounded so good that I wanted to take a look for myself. My career at Media-Saturn started with an internship in Purchasing at Media Markt. That was followed by other internships in Sales and Human Resources. It was also in the Human Resources department that I then wrote my final thesis on Media Markt’s expansion into Turkey. When I finished my degree, I started working at Media-Saturn-Holding in the Group HR department almost immediately.
What exciting projects have you been involved in so far at Media-Saturn?
My primary task involves managing our three cooperative programs of study at the University of Applied Sciences Ingolstadt. I’m the contact person for applicants, our students and the university itself. It’s quite a complex and challenging task. For the past several months, I’ve been busy implementing our new, English-language program of study in International Retail Management. I’m involved in every aspect of the program from the application process to creating the concept for integrating the students in the company, and since I studied at the University of Applied Sciences Ingolstadt myself, I can make use of my own personal experience. This isn’t just good for the future students, it also helps us continue to improve the cooperative programs of study.
